BTS V’s OST “Christmas Tree” Has Finally Been Released In Full, And ARMYs Can’t Get Enough Of The Track

The King of OSTs is back and already breaking records!

ARMYs worldwide couldn’t hide their excitement when it was announced that BTS‘s V would be singing an OST for the K-Drama Our Beloved Summer. The K-Drama, starring V’s bestie Choi Woo Shik, has been the topic of many netizens, and ARMYs have been eagerly anticipating another epic V OST as an early Christmas present!

Since the announcement, only snippets of the track have been released, and it already had fans worldwide highly anticipating the day when they could hear the whole song!

Dubbed as one of the most anticipated OSTs of the year, the track “Christmas Tree” managed to rank on Billboard‘s Trending Songs Chart even before the track was released, all because of the snippets shared.

With this small snippet, fans worldwide started sharing their thoughts on the song, and one person who thrilled the world after sharing the track was fellow Wooga Squad member and actor Park Hyung Sik.

On his Instagram, Park Hyung Sik shared a snippet from the new drama, highlighting V’s voice. In the captions, he wrote, “Our beloved summer…with V.” V showed that he was definitely still finding joy in using Instagram, writing, “Commenting heh.”

On December 24, the full version of the song was finally released on streaming websites, and a music video was shared with V’s beautiful and velvet voice being played with clips of the K-Drama.

 

The slow tempo ballad allowed V to showcase his beautiful vocals. Along with the romantic nature of the K-Drama clips, it seemed like the perfect track for any occasion! As expected, ARMYs took to social media with their reactions to the song as soon as the track dropped.

Yet, it wasn’t just fans’ reactions on social media that showcased just how excited ARMYs were.

After the track was released, it seemed like social media was full of accolades that the track had achieved within a few hours of being released, including being the fastest solo song in history to score #1 in over 50 countries on iTunes in just over two hours. It even managed to dethrone a classic Christmas carol on Bugs on Christmas Eve.
